Lin Ding has authored 16 papers that have received a total of 405 indexed citations.
This includes 15 papers in Computational Mechanics, 10 papers in Environmental Engineering and 9 papers in Control and Systems Engineering. The topics of these papers are Fluid Dynamics and Vibration Analysis (15 papers), Wind and Air Flow Studies (10 papers) and Vibration and Dynamic Analysis (9 papers). Lin Ding is often cited by papers focused on Fluid Dynamics and Vibration Analysis (15 papers), Wind and Air Flow Studies (10 papers) and Vibration and Dynamic Analysis (9 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Canada. Lin Ding's co-authors include Chun‐Mei Wu, Eun Soo Kim, Haibo Wang and Jingyu Ran and has published in prestigious journals such as International Journal of Heat and Mass Transfer, Energy Conversion and Management and Physics of Fluids.
